[QUOTE="Ace, post: 8108387, member: 944"] In a 5E adventure, 1E styled in my opinion include things like being very "kill and loot" centered, deadly traps and often a kind of dank, grotty eldritch vibe. Look at the old 1E PHB cover, you have pulp elements, obvious fantasy elements and this veneer of realism. Also note that there was no Star Wars Cantina vibe either , everyone in that picture was probably human. Same in the very pulpy original vs the Efreet cover of the DMG Another classic is the old Players Handbook where the party divides the loot [URL='https://www.pinterest.ca/pin/635992778599153521/']ZENOPUS ARCHIVES: AD&D 1E Players Handbook PDF | Dungeons and dragons art, Nostalgia art, Dungeons and dragons[/URL] Yes there is an Elf Wizard in robes but its clearly a bunch of shady people out to make some money and they mostly iffy art aside look like regular folks not heroic types, Ren Faire Denizens or shudder "Dungeon Punks" The feel and mechanics were low magic, few spell casters in a party and even when you used house rules as we did (4d6 drop lowest, max HP L1 and bonus spells for hig INT for wizards) it never felt liek later editions with lots of people with lots of spells and non casters being actually pretty rare. That party above was probably two fighters, a thief and magic users which in 5E might mean 4 casters possibly with spells from more than one class. Also outright weird and trippy Science Fantasy flavor ala the Barrier Peaks or the "adding Gamma World" Appendix in the 1E DMG feels very 1E to me. [/QUOTE]
